Lyari Development Authority: Career Opportunities for 2026
The Lyari Development Authority (LDA) stands as a pivotal institution dedicated to the urban renewal and socio-economic uplift of Karachi's historic Lyari Town. With a mandate encompassing infrastructure development, housing projects, and community welfare initiatives, the LDA operates at the intersection of public service and urban planning. As we look toward 2026, the Authority is poised for a significant expansion of its core projects, including the Lyari Expressway Resettlement Project and new commercial zones, which will directly drive the creation of new employment opportunities. Our hiring strategy for the coming year is strategically aligned with these developmental goals, focusing on bringing in dedicated professionals who are committed to transforming Karachi's landscape and improving the quality of life for its residents.

How to Apply for LDA Jobs
Securing employment with the Lyari Development Authority requires careful attention to the official application procedure. All genuine LDA job opportunities are advertised through the Sindh Public Service Commission (SPSC) for senior, gazetted positions, and directly by the LDA's Human Resource department for non-gazetted roles. The primary step for any candidate is to regularly monitor the "Careers" or "Jobs" section of the official Lyari Development Authority website, as well as the SPSC's online portal. When a vacancy announcement is posted, it contains exhaustive instructions regarding eligibility criteria, required documents, and the application deadline, which must be followed meticulously to ensure consideration.
The application process typically involves submitting a detailed application form, either online through a web portal or via postal mail, accompanied by attested copies of academic certificates, experience letters, a computerized national identity card (CNIC), and domicile. It is imperative that candidates provide accurate information and meet the stated age, qualification, and experience limits. Shortlisted applicants are then called for a written test and/or a comprehensive interview. For certain technical posts, a practical skill assessment may also be part of the selection process. We strongly advise applicants to be wary of third-party job offers and to rely solely on information from our official channels to avoid fraudulent recruitment schemes.
